Well, it depends on how you mean goof. If you mean mistake, then mistake (obviously), blunder, screw up, miscalculate, or botch might work. If you mean to slack off, then slack, putz, fool around, hang... some of those might work. If you mean a stupid person, then idiot, oaf, fool, or dolt might work. Goofy is synonymous (The same as) "Silly".

A person is described as "Goofy" if they are seen as the "clown" in their group of peers (Friends) or colleagues. Most offices have that one person that wears a "Santa Claus" hat to work in December. That person is goofy. It's not always a bad thing. If the people around the goof appreciate their goofiness, then being goofy can be a good thing. It can be fun for the goof and those around them.
